Pacific Heat by Ella Brighton
He’s a celebrity. He’s straight. And his life is a complete train wreck. But he’s so hot I can’t resist…

I had no idea what I was getting myself into when I signed on to crew Elijah Collins’ superyacht for the summer.

I was just after a bit of quick cash.

Sure, I knew he’d gone off the deep end after his teen acting career ended. I knew about the partying and the substance abuse. But I was pretty sure he wasn’t a psychopath. So there’s that.

I just hadn’t prepared myself for how irresistible he would be.

As we island-hop through the South Pacific, the laid-back party cruise turns into a competition. The prize? Elijah Collins’s superyacht.

But as I get to know Elijah better, I can’t hide my growing obsession with him.

I know he’s straight. So why does he keep teasing me this way? Why can’t we keep our hands off each other?

And what’s he hiding?

Pacific Heat is a steamy interracial MM romance featuring a bisexual awakening, forced proximity, hurt/comfort, a deliciously exotic South Pacific setting, and a redemption for the bad-boy hero. Use the Look Inside feature for trigger warnings.
